czyqx.~pas

来自「汽车配件管理系统 采用ACCESS数据库 配件销售类公司适用 。 主要是目录树的」· ~PAS 代码 · 共 94 行

~PAS
94
字号
unit czyqx;

interface

uses
  Windows, Messages, SysUtils, Variants, Classes, Graphics, Controls, Forms,
  Dialogs, dxExEdtr, cxLookAndFeelPainters, StdCtrls, cxButtons, dxTL,
  dxDBCtrl, dxDBGrid, dxCntner, DB, ADODB, dxDBTLCl, dxGrClms,
  dxfColorButton;

type
  Tczyqxck = class(TForm)
    Table1: TADOTable;
    DataSource1: TDataSource;
    DataSource2: TDataSource;
    dxDBGrid2: TdxDBGrid;
    Table2: TADOTable;
    dxDBGrid2Column2: TdxDBGridColumn;
    dxDBGrid2Column7: TdxDBGridColumn;
    dxfColorButton1: TdxfColorButton;
    dxDBGrid1: TdxDBGrid;
    dxDBGrid1Column1: TdxDBGridColumn;
    dxDBGrid1Column2: TdxDBGridCheckColumn;
    dxDBGrid2Column3: TdxDBGridColumn;
    dxfColorButton2: TdxfColorButton;
    dxDBGrid2Column4: TdxDBGridCheckColumn;
    procedure FormCreate(Sender: TObject);
    procedure FormClose(Sender: TObject; var Action: TCloseAction);
    procedure dxfColorButton1Click(Sender: TObject);
    procedure dxfColorButton2Click(Sender: TObject);
    procedure Table2NewRecord(DataSet: TDataSet);
  private
    { Private declarations }
  public
    { Public declarations }
  end;

var
  czyqxck: Tczyqxck;

implementation

{$R *.dfm}

uses sjk;

procedure Tczyqxck.FormCreate(Sender: TObject);
begin
table1.Open;
table2.Open;
end;

procedure Tczyqxck.FormClose(Sender: TObject; var Action: TCloseAction);
begin
table1.Close;
table2.Close;
end;

procedure Tczyqxck.dxfColorButton1Click(Sender: TObject);
var i:integer;
begin
i:=1;
table1.DisableControls;
table2.Edit;
table2['czqx']:='';
table1.first;
while i<=table1.RecordCount do
begin
if table1['sfxs'] then
begin
table2.Edit;
table2['czqx']:=table2['czqx']+','+table1['cdh'];
end;
i:=i+1;
table1.Next;
end;
table1.First;
table1.EnableControls;
table2.UpdateBatch();
end;

procedure Tczyqxck.dxfColorButton2Click(Sender: TObject);
begin
table2.UpdateBatch();
end;

procedure Tczyqxck.Table2NewRecord(DataSet: TDataSet);
begin
table2.Edit;
table2['czqx']:='';
end;

end.

⌨️ 快捷键说明

复制代码Ctrl + C
搜索代码Ctrl + F
全屏模式F11
增大字号Ctrl + =
减小字号Ctrl + -
显示快捷键?